Does the OBR really run Britain?
Q: Why is the independence of the OBR significant?
The independence of the OBR ensures unbiased economic analyses, which protects fiscal integrity and maintains market confidence in government economic management.
Does the OBR really run Britain?
Q: How does the relationship between the Treasury and OBR affect economic policy-making?
The relationship has become more fraught due to tighter margins for fiscal rules, with the OBR's forecasts taking on greater importance in economic decision-making.
Does the OBR really run Britain?
Q: Can you explain what the OBR is and how it was established?
The OBR was created to provide independent forecasts of the economy to ensure credibility and objectivity, distancing it from government influence in fiscal policy forecasting.
